U.S. Uses Rarely Used Court to Seek Deportation of Afghan Woman

The Trump administration is utilizing a court that has been inactive for 30 years to pursue the deportation of an Afghan woman. She is accused of providing support for an Islamic State-inspired plot within the United States.
